Men's Grey Cotton Shirts

Grey cotton shirts form the backbone of a functional wardrobe because they sit between navy and white—neutral enough for formal settings, approachable enough for casual wear. Our 100% cotton construction uses a 150 GSM plain weave that breathes without feeling thin, which matters during India's longer warm months when you need fabric that doesn't cling or show sweat marks within an hour. The weave density also means these hold their shape through multiple washes and resist pilling even with regular wear. Grey works particularly well for office environments where you're layering under blazers or cardigans—it reads polished without the formality of white, and pairs with nearly every trouser colour in your rotation. In Indian weather, cotton's natural moisture absorption keeps you comfortable during pre-monsoon humidity and the cooler months between October and February. Fit varies by body type, so check the measurement guide against your preferred fit; sizes tend to run true to the label but chest width can feel snug if you're between sizes.

Frequently Asked Questions about Shirts

How does 100% cotton compare to cotton-blend shirts for durability?
Pure cotton has no synthetic strengthening, so it's slightly more prone to shrinkage and wrinkles than cotton-poly blends. However, at 150 GSM, this fabric is dense enough to resist thinning and pilling with normal care. The trade-off: blends hold their shape and colour longer between washes, but pure cotton breathes better and feels softer against skin. For Indian humidity, the breathability advantage usually outweighs the extra iron time.
Will grey show stains and sweat marks like white does?
Grey is significantly more forgiving than white for everyday wear. Light stains and sweat marks are less visible, which extends the interval between washes. However, very light or dusty greys show water marks and detergent residue more readily than mid-tone greys. Basics' grey sits in the mid-range, so it handles both perspiration and washing cycles without obvious discolouration or marking.
What's the best way to wash and dry these to prevent shrinkage?
Wash in cool to lukewarm water (below 30°C) and air-dry flat or on a hanger rather than tumble-drying—this minimises shrinkage in 100% cotton. Machine drying on high heat can reduce the shirt's life significantly. If you must use a dryer, use low heat. Cotton shrinks slightly after the first 2-3 washes, so account for that when choosing your size.
Is grey cotton a good choice for formal office wear?
Yes, grey cotton works well for office settings, especially under blazers. It's neutral, easy to pair with tailored trousers, and reads professional without the stiffness or showiness of crisp white. Pair it with a structured fit and neutral accessories for formal meetings. However, if your office requires visible crisp collars and formal button-downs daily, a cotton-blend with slight stretch might hold creases better throughout an 8-hour day.
